NMRA Technical Department Announces Parity Adjustment
Image
The National Mustang Racers Association (NMRA), which is owned by Pro Media and based in Santa Ana, California, released the following statement regarding its Advanced Fuel Dynamics Limited Street Class:
Based on NMRA Limited Street performance data from the 19th annual NMRA Ford Motorsports Nationals on June 27-30, 2019, the NMRA Technical Department made the following adjustments effective immediately for these Limited Street combinations:
TVS Gen3R supercharger approved upper pulley size changed from 3.228 to 3.400. This changed the 2.317:1 lower/upper pulley ratio to the now approved 2.200 lower/upper pulley ratio.
